Where Is My Mind? (solo piano) by Maxence Cyrin
originally by Pixies 

Head over to myspace to stream his versions of Arcade Fire’s No Cars Go, Nirvana’s Lithium, and Justice’s D.A.N.C.E. 

His record, Novö Piano, includes the above plus Daft Punk’s Around the World, Beyoncé’s Crazy In Love, MGMT’s Kids and more.
